Security Software Engineer

hace 1 semana


málaga, España Canonical A tiempo completo

Security Software Engineer, Canonical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is widely used in breakthrough enterprise initiatives such as public cloud, data science, AI, engineering innovation, and IoT. Canonical employs more than 1,200 colleagues across 75+ countries in a remote‑first environment with occasional in‑person sprints. Location: Worldwide – a fully remote role that requires mandatory international travel at least twice a year, typically for one week each time. What you’ll do Define, implement, and document new security features Lead security‑focused initiatives within a product engineering team Analyze, fix, and test vulnerabilities in open source software Contribute to Ubuntu and upstream open source projects to benefit the community Audit and analyze source code for vulnerabilities Integrate new tools into our security infrastructure, pipelines, and processes Achieve and retain various security certifications Extend and enhance Linux cryptographic components to meet country‑specific compliance requirements such as FIPS and Common Criteria (CC) Work with external partners to develop Center for Internet Security (CIS) benchmarks Design and develop hardening automation for Ubuntu Stay up to date with trends and developments in the security industry Develop, test, and maintain new software capabilities Provide guidance and support to other engineering teams on security best practices What we are looking for in you Exceptional academic track record from both high school and university Undergraduate degree in Computer Science or STEM, or a compelling narrative about your alternative path A track record of going above and beyond expectations Thorough understanding of the common categories of security vulnerabilities and how to fix them Knowledge of modern software engineering techniques Familiarity with open source development tools and methodologies Skill in one or more of C, C++, Python, Go, Rust, Java, Ruby, PHP, or JavaScript/Typescript Experience as a security champion Experience driving security within a wider SSDLC process Professional written and spoken English Experience with Linux (Debian or Ubuntu preferred) Excellent interpersonal skills, curiosity, flexibility, and accountability Passion, thoughtfulness, and self‑motivation Excellent communication and presentation skills Results‑oriented, with a personal drive to meet commitments Optional skills we also value Clear and effective communication with both the team and Ubuntu community members Experience working with the Linux kernel Experience with security certifications and knowledge of FIPS and/or Common Criteria (CC) Experience with OVAL (Open Vulnerability Assessment Language) Knowledge of cryptographic modules such as OpenSSL and Libgcrypt Knowledge of low‑level Linux cryptography APIs Demonstrated ability to learn quickly Performance engineering experience What we offer you Distributed work environment with twice‑yearly team sprints in person Personal learning and development budget of USD 2,000 per year Annual compensation review and performance‑driven bonus Recognition rewards Annual holiday leave Maternity and paternity leave Employee Assistance Programme Opportunity to travel to new locations to meet colleagues Priority Pass and travel upgrades for long‑haul company events About Canonical Canonical is a pioneering tech firm at the forefront of the global move to open source. As the publisher of Ubuntu – one of the most important open source projects and the platform for AI, IoT and the cloud – we are changing the world on a daily basis. Canonical hires on a global basis and sets a very high standard for people joining the company. We recruit in a remote‑first culture, challenge our employees to think differently, work smarter and continually learn new skills. Equal Opportunity Employer Canonical is an equal‑opportunity employer. We are proud to foster a workplace free from discrimination. Diversity of experience, perspectives, and background create a better work environment and better products. Whatever your identity, we will give your application fair consideration. #J-18808-Ljbffr



  • Málaga, España TKH Security A tiempo completo

    Senior Embedded Firmware Engineer Tech Stack: C, C++ Can you work independently within the Agile methodology and can you take our solutions to a higher level? You are the one we are looking for! TKH Security specializes in the development of intelligent electronic security, protection and parking systems. With over 25 years of experience and by focusing on...


  • Málaga, Málaga, España TKH Security A tiempo completo

    Senior Embedded Firmware EngineerTech Stack: C, C++Can you work independently within the Agile methodology and can you take our solutions to a higher level? You are the one we are looking forTKH Security specializes in the development of intelligent electronic security, protection and parking systems. With over 25 years of experience and by focusing on...


  • málaga, España Canonical A tiempo completo

    A leading open source software provider is looking for a Security Software Engineer to work remotely. This role involves defining and implementing security features, analyzing vulnerabilities, and contributing to open source projects. The ideal candidate will have strong programming skills in languages such as C, C++, or Python, and a good understanding of...


  • Málaga, Málaga, España Axiom Software Solutions Limited A tiempo completo

    Your roleWe are looking for a Senior Backend Software Engineer to join the Squad Agile of Cybersecurity, a key team in our technology ecosystem. Senior Backend Software EngineerCritical:• Spanish language needed.• Specific knowledge on security, OAuth and OIDC flows and API Protection.• 10 years+ of application development.• Strong Java• Strong...


  • Málaga, España Axiom Software Solutions A tiempo completo

    Java software application DeveloperJob Description: Job title: Software engineer (Min 5+ years of exp.) Job type: B2B rolling contract role Job Location: Malaga Spain(2 days on-site/week) We are looking a software engineer who have an experience in application development and architect with knowledge of java, spring /Spring boot, Spring security y Spring...


  • Málaga, España Axiom Software Solutions Limited A tiempo completo

    Your role We are looking for a Senior Backend Software Engineer to join the Squad Agile of Cybersecurity, a key team in our technology ecosystem. Critical: • Ideally capable of going to office a bare minimum of 2 days a week in Malaga. • Spanish language needed. • Specific knowledge on security, OAuth and OIDC flows and API Protection. • 10 years+ of...


  • málaga, España TKH Security A tiempo completo

    Senior Embedded Firmware Engineer Tech Stack: C, C++ TKH Security specializes in intelligent electronic security, protection and parking systems. With over 25 years of experience, we deliver innovative solutions for security management, video surveillance, parking management, parking guidance and asset & site management. Key Responsibilities Design and...


  • Málaga, España Axiom Software Solutions A tiempo completo

    Senior Backend Software EngineerYour role We are looking for a Senior Backend Software Engineer to join the Squad Agile of Cybersecurity, a key team in our technology ecosystem. Critical: Ideally capable of going to office a bare minimum of 2 days a week in Malaga. Spanish language needed. Specific knowledge on security, OAuth and OIDC flows and API...


  • Málaga, España Axiom Software Solutions Limited A tiempo completo

    Job Description: Job title: Software engineer (Min 5+ years of exp.) Job type: B2B rolling contract role Job Location: Malaga Spain(2 days on-site/week) We are looking a software engineer who have an experience in application development and architect with knowledge of java, spring /Spring boot, Spring security y Spring cloud, microservices and security •...


  • Málaga, España Axiom Software Solutions Limited A tiempo completo

    Job DescriptionJob title: Software engineer (Min 5+ years of exp.)Job type: B2B rolling contract roleJob Location: Malaga Spain (2 days on-site/week)We are looking a software engineer who have an experience in application development and architect with knowledge of java, spring /Spring boot, Spring security y Spring cloud, microservices and securitySpanish...